Table 1 Effects of C/N ratio on N2O generation and the removals of TN and P from synthetic wastewater treated by the A/O/A SBBR process.
C/Na:1 | C/N:2 | C/N:3 | C/N:4 | |
|---|---|---|---|---|
N2O conversion rateb (%) | 30.55 ± 2.04 | 34.13 ± 1.00 | 28.05 ± 1.85 | 7.28 ± 1.04 |
TN removal efficiency (%) | 82.46 ± 1.65 | 91.75 ± 5.60 | 97.49 ± 2.67 | 98.30 ± 2.53 |
P removal efficiency (%) | 6.35 ± 8.22 | 9.07 ± 7.20 | 82.79 ± 1.87 | 27.44 ± 6.21 |
Average NARc (%) | 58.56 | 73.90 | 86.19 | 73.43 |
Average ESND d (%) | 27.61 | 40.62 | 53.15 | 78.61 |
Average Ammonia oxidation rate (mg/L.min) | 0.13 | 0.13 | 0.11 | 0.11 |
